Key Responsibilities

  • Provide skilled interventions under the supervision of a licensed Physical Therapist in accordance with the established plan of care.
  • Deliver PTA-appropriate treatments including therapeutic exercise, functional training, neuromuscular re-education, balance and gait training, and other interventions within scope.
  • Maintain timely, accurate documentation in the EMR consistent with clinic policy and payer requirements.
  • Communicate patient progress, clinical observations, and any changes in status to the supervising Physical Therapist.
  • Educate patients on home exercises, movement strategies, and proper equipment use to support safe functional independence.
  • Ensure compliance with New Jersey practice regulations, APTA ethical standards, and Medicare/private insurance documentation requirements.
  • Contribute to a clean, organized, and professional clinical environment.
  • Participate in team meetings and clinic initiatives as appropriate.

How to prepare for a job interview at Gotham Enterprises Ltd

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of physical therapy principles and practices. Familiarise yourself with common treatments and interventions, especially those mentioned in the job description like therapeutic exercise and neuromuscular re-education. This will show that you're not just a fresh graduate but someone who is genuinely interested in the role.

✨Showcase Your Communication Skills

As a PTA, you'll need to communicate effectively with both patients and your supervising Physical Therapist. During the interview,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. You might even want to prepare examples of how you've successfully communicated in past experiences, whether in clinical settings or during your studies.

✨Demonstrate Team Spirit

This role emphasises a collaborative environment, so be ready to discuss how you work well in teams. Share specific examples from your education or any internships where you contributed to a team effort. Highlighting your reliability and commitment to high standards will resonate well with the interviewers.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ions about the clinic's approach to patient care, team dynamics, or professional development opportunities. This not only shows your interest in the position but also helps you gauge if the clinic aligns with your values and career goals. Remember, interviews are a two-way street!
